Alzheimer’s Researcher Pushes Forward With Immunotherapy Trials Despite Setbacks In The Field
WBUR
For two decades, scientists have been studying how immunotherapies may help treat Alzheimer’s disease. The theory is that antibodies might trigger the brain to destroy a kind of protein that clumps in the brain of patients. The clumps are known as beta …

Clues to aging found in stem cells‘ genomes
Science Daily
Stem cells that produce sperm use a genetic trick to stay perpetually young across generations, Howard Hughes Medical Institute (HHMI) Investigator Yukiko Yamashita and colleagues have discovered. Certain sections of the fruit fly genome get shorter …
